Voyage - Ad Astra



Even beyond that of Magic, the heavens are something humanity strives towards. those stars were the source of dreams, of wishes, and ideals. Once the fall happened, the world turned inwards, and that interest in the heavens, the Cosmos, faded away.

Now, staring up at the night sky, the survivors seeking to return to Eden wish to that light. and what came of it has changed how the course of their timeline will run.

They embark now on a Voyage given life by the stars.



  • Challenge Distortions, Stellar corrupted zones that follow rules unlike those seen in the base game

  • Encounter unique enemies designed to amplify the existing zone's settings.

  • Partake in curious Events, challenging you to unique puzzles for Health, Rewards and more.

  • Save Hostages from Crises more urgent than the standard Hostage rooms.

  • Use the Furnaces to augment your deck further, and even repair ineffective cards.

  • Meet Friendly(?) NPCs, sharing wares with incredible effects.

  • Clash against powerful Minibosses of otherworldly origin, who come from times and spaces far flung.

  • Set out for 8 new Achievements to complete along your journey.



The mod comes with a few visual changes to the main menu. You can always revert back to the default look in the mod settings, found in the options panel.

Lord Marshmal 2 Mar, 2024 @ 7:58pm 
@Zeroflafi I should add to this that there IS a disclaimer that MoreLuaPower is required
The reason we don't have one about Enable Custom Lua Effects is because it's an old API mod that hasn't been updated since early 2020 and as such, it's obsolete and almost certainly broken by the handful of official updates to the game over the years (also its creator hasn't said anything in the Discord server in a hot minute), so nobody uses it anymore
Not to mention the potential compatibility issues with MoreLuaPower itself, which I think was what you were experiencing
As a rule of thumb, just don't use Enable Custom Lua Effects, most of the cool shenanigans have MoreLuaPower as a dependency anyways
